The Double Dragon Academy celebrated its 6th year Anniversary this weekend 600 years after the Battle of Agincourt, whose Feast Day the DDA was dedicated on. The battle is best rememberd from the 'St. Crispens day speech' in the play 'Henry V' by William Shakespeare.

“And this day shall ne'er go by, To the ending of the world, without rememberence of we few, we happy few, we band of brothers;”

​The passage underscores the DDA's dedication to its the brothers and sisters who pass through its gates.

The Double Dragon Academy kicked off its Anniversary by hosting the 194th SLTA Intersim 'Cry The Tournament'.

SLTA INTERSIM AT DDA

16 Attendees watched and participated in the 194th SLTA Intersim. The Best of Helm was awarded to ‘Best In Red’ and was awarded to the Red Dragon Jousting Team, accepted by Team Captain TheresaLynn08 (Orianna Varner). Other winners splitting the $3000 purse were:

1st - Stormy Summerwind (Stormy McCain)

2nd - Jazz Barrowstone (NightstalkerDahteste Fire)

3rd - ElvaWilmarie (Edhelwen Beriana)

4th - Brett Kjeller

SATURDAY JOUST

The Saturday Joust of October 24 featured a special Dragon Joust. All participants received a free ‘wearble’ dragon mount and faced not only the challenger but the ‘FLAMING FIRES OF FATE’ as official Forester Lowenhart called the matchups. Winners of the event were:

2015 COMMENCEMENT

DDA Membership has seen a 30% rise this year, and 14 new graduates of the Cadet, Certification and Master programs were honored at Commencement Ceremonies on Saturday. Here is a short replay of the gala event.
